How We Rank Schools

Every school list on this site is ordered by the BOC Score, computed from the most recent school-level data published by the U.S. Department of Education (College Scorecard and IPEDS). To qualify, a school must be currently operating and accredited by an agency recognized by the U.S. Department of Education. Each eligible school is then scored on five measures, percentile-ranked against schools at the same credential level:

  • Graduation rate 30%
  • Median earnings, 10 years after entry 25%
  • Average net price (lower is better) 20%
  • Retention rate 15%
  • Fully online availability 10%

Schools without enough outcome data appear after ranked schools, without a score. On this page, schools are ordered by distance from Rancho Cordova. Advertising never affects these rankings. Read the full methodology.

Counseling Wages Near Rancho Cordova

Rancho Cordova is part of the Sacramento-Roseville-Folsom, CA metro area (BLS area code 40900). Where MSA-level wages are published, the table below shows MSA medians; otherwise it falls back to California statewide.

OccupationMedian WageSourceCOL-Adjusted (US=100)
Substance Abuse, Behavioral Disorder, and Mental Health Counselor$61,050Sacramento-Roseville-Folsom, CA$57,216
Educational, Guidance, and Career Counselor and Advisor$100,930Sacramento-Roseville-Folsom, CA$94,592
Marriage and Family Therapist$75,030Sacramento-Roseville-Folsom, CA$70,319
Rehabilitation Counselor$43,880Sacramento-Roseville-Folsom, CA$41,125
Counselor, All Other$47,920Sacramento-Roseville-Folsom, CA$44,911
Social and Community Service Manager$76,080Sacramento-Roseville-Folsom, CA$71,303

Source: BLS, May 2025 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ics. The U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ics publishes wage data at the metro (MSA) and state level – not by individual city.
